Dr. Priscila Arbex
Dr. Priscila Arbex is a clinical nutritionist with over 10 years of experience in metabolic and autoimmune diseases, in addition to extensive experience in the treatment of patients with irritable bowel syndrome.
With a Ph.D. in Health from UFJF (Brazil), and in Epigenetics from ETH Zurich (Switzerland), she is a pioneer researcher in the field of ketogenic diets and the browning of adipose tissue.
Additionally, Dr. Arbex is experienced in the field of genetic tests, particularly in the fields of nutrition, anti-aging, and dermatology.
